Lithium Iron Phosphate (LFP) Batteries in Electric Cars: Pros and Cons

When buying an electric car, it is no longer enough to look only at range; you also need to consider the battery's chemistry. Over the past few years, manufacturers such as Tesla, Ford, Rivian, and Togg in Turkey have switched to lithium iron phosphate (LFP) batteries in their entry-level and mid-range models. So what is LFP, how does it differ from the common nickel-manganese-cobalt (NMC) batteries, and which one makes sense for which driver? In this guide, we take a buyer's perspective and look at the numbers, without exaggeration.

What Is LFP and How Does It Differ from NMC?

LFP (LiFePO₄) is a subtype of lithium-ion batteries. While NMC batteries use nickel, manganese, and cobalt on the cathode side, in LFP this job is done by iron phosphate. This single difference changes the character of the vehicle from top to bottom: it directly affects its cost, lifespan, weight, and safety profile.

Lifespan and Safety: LFP's Strong Points

LFP's most praised quality is its durability. Although the figures vary between sources — some give 3,000-5,000, others 2,500-9,000 or more full charge cycles — considering that NMC batteries are generally thought to be around 1,000 full cycles, LFP can be said to last two to three times longer. In terms of mileage, 400,000-600,000 miles are mentioned for LFP batteries; for NMC, this figure is around 200,000 miles.

On the safety side, the difference is clearer. NMC cells can release oxygen in the event of a short circuit or overheating, fueling combustion; LFP chemistry largely eliminates the risk of thermal runaway and fire. Togg also positions its preference for LFP as "safety, durability, and cost balance rather than maximum range."

Cost: Why Are LFP Vehicles Cheaper?

Because LFP cathodes do not contain expensive metals like nickel and cobalt, the production cost is about 20% lower than NMC. This allows manufacturers to offer base versions at more accessible prices. The entry-level version of the Tesla Model 3 coming with LFP, Ford switching to LFP in the Mustang Mach-E and F-150 Lightning, and Rivian choosing this chemistry in its R1S/R1T entry models all reflect this economics. Ford has also added a new LFP battery option to the Explorer and Capri.

Range and Weight: The Price Paid

There is a price, of course. LFP's energy density is typically 90-160 Wh/kg; significantly lower than NMC. A larger and heavier battery pack is required to achieve the same range. That is why LFP was long labeled "cheap but short-range." However, this perception is being broken: Chinese manufacturers are developing LFP batteries with a range of more than 600 miles (approximately 965 km).

This picture also changes the range debate. NMC advocates emphasized energy density, while the LFP side emphasized safety, lifespan, and cost; the new high-range LFP cells are redrawing this balance.

Cold Weather Performance

A known weakness of LFP batteries is their reduced performance at low temperatures. However, it must be honestly stated: sources only briefly touch on this topic and no comparative test data has been shared. It is reasonable for buyers living in cold climate regions to look for evaluations based on concrete winter usage data before making a decision.

Charging Habits

One of the questions drivers frequently ask is whether charging an LFP battery to 100% is a problem. Unfortunately, detailed and reliable source data on this topic is limited; the charging recommendations in the manufacturer's user manual should be the primary reference here, just as with any battery chemistry.

Which Battery Chemistry Suits You?

  • LFP may make sense: If you mostly drive in the city and use the car daily, if a standard range meets your needs, if you plan to use the vehicle for many years, or if you are a cost-focused buyer.
  • NMC may make sense: If maximum range is your top priority, if your usage is mostly long-distance, or in scenarios where energy density provides an advantage.

Conclusion

LFP offers one of the most practical balances in the electric car market: longer lifespan, lower fire risk and lower cost; in return, lower energy density for now and a known performance loss in cold weather. For daily use in city traffic, an LFP model more than meets the needs of most drivers. If range is everything and long distances dominate, NMC is still a strong choice. Moreover, the development of high-range LFP cells is gradually softening this binary choice.
